随着互联网的快速发展,社交媒体的兴起使得网站分享功能变得尤为重要。一个酷炫的分享特效页面不仅能提升用户体验,还能有效提高网站的传播力。今天,我们将探讨如何使用jQuery轻松打造这样一个页面,只需几行代码,即可实现。
准备工作
在开始之前,请确保您已经:
- 熟悉HTML和CSS的基本语法。
- 了解jQuery的基本使用方法。
选择合适的分享平台
首先,您需要确定要集成哪些社交媒体平台。常见的分享平台包括:
- Google+
- Weibo(微博)
根据您的需求,选择合适的平台进行集成。
创建HTML结构
接下来,创建一个简单的HTML结构,用于展示分享按钮。
<div id="share-box">
<a href="https://www.facebook.com/sharer/sharer.php?u=[URL]" class="share-btn fb">Facebook</a>
<a href="https://twitter.com/intent/tweet?url=[URL]" class="share-btn tw">Twitter</a>
<a href="https://plus.google.com/share?url=[URL]" class="share-btn gp">Google+</a>
<a href="https://www.pinterest.com/pin/create/button/?url=[URL]" class="share-btn pi">Pinterest</a>
<a href="https://www.linkedin.com/shareArticle?mini=true&url=[URL]" class="share-btn li">LinkedIn</a>
<a href="https://service.weibo.com/share/share.php?url=[URL]" class="share-btn wb">Weibo</a>
</div>
将 [URL]
替换为您想要分享的页面地址。
添加CSS样式
为了使分享按钮看起来更加美观,您可以添加一些CSS样式。
#share-box {
text-align: center;
margin-top: 20px;
}
.share-btn {
display: inline-block;
width: 40px;
height: 40px;
background: url('share-icon.png') no-repeat;
background-size: cover;
margin: 0 10px;
text-indent: -999px;
overflow: hidden;
}
.fb { background-position: 0 0; }
.tw { background-position: -40px 0; }
.gp { background-position: -80px 0; }
.pi { background-position: -120px 0; }
.li { background-position: -160px 0; }
.wb { background-position: -200px 0; }
将 share-icon.png
替换为您自己的图标文件。
添加jQuery代码
现在,使用jQuery来添加一些交互效果。
$(document).ready(function() {
$('.share-btn').hover(function() {
$(this).css('background-color', 'rgba(0, 0, 0, 0.1)');
}, function() {
$(this).css('background-color', 'transparent');
});
});
这段代码将在鼠标悬停时改变按钮的背景颜色。
完成效果
经过以上步骤,您的酷炫分享特效页面就完成了。现在,用户点击分享按钮时,将会在相应的社交媒体平台上打开分享页面。
总结
本文介绍了如何使用jQuery打造一个简单的分享特效页面。通过简单的HTML、CSS和jQuery代码,您就可以实现一个功能强大且美观的分享功能。希望这篇文章能对您有所帮助!